What part of King Asa's body was diseased?
Bowels
Stomach
Feet
Find this question in our Disease & Sickness Bible Quiz
Click to reveal the answerThe answer is: Feet
2 Chronicles 16:12 - King Asa suffered from a disease in his feet, which ultimately led to his downfall. Instead of seeking the Lord for healing, he relied on physicians, highlighting the importance of faith and divine guidance even in times of illness (2 Chronicles 16:12-13).
